How to Make an Omelet in a Zipper-lock Bag

Here’s a quick and easy method of making several omelets with different ingredients at the same time.
Here’s how you do it:
First, put out a selection of ingredients to go with the eggs, such as cheeses, ham, onion, green pepper, tomato chunks, salsa, etc.
Everyone who is going to have an omelet should write their name with permanent marker on a quart-size zipper-lock bag. The bags should then be filled with whatever ingredients each person wants in the omelet.
Crack two large or extra-large (but never any more than two) eggs and add to each bag and shake to combine with other ingredients. Force out all the air from the bag and zip shut.
Place bags into rolling, boiling water for 13 minutes. Depending on the size of the pot, as many as six to eight omelets can be cooked at the same time in this manner.
When the omelets are done cooking, open the bags and the omelets will just slide right out onto a plate.
The best part of this recipe is no one is forced to wait until his or her special omelet is finished cooking because all of the omelets are done at the same time.
And to make this breakfast idea go even quicker in the morning, have everyone fill their bags the night before. When it’s time to cook, all you have to do is put the bags in boiling water. Breakfast in 13 minutes!
